Error User Corrective Action

 Remove and re-install the black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.
Error 01  Replace the black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.

 Remove and re-install the cyan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.
Error 02  Replace the cyan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.

 Remove and re-install the magenta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.
Error 03  Replace the magenta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.

 Remove and re-install the yellow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.
Error 04  Replace the yellow Toner Cartridge, then turn the printer off and on.

Error 05,  Turn the printer power off, then on.


10, 11,12, and 13

 Remove and re-install the Imaging Unit (make sure that Imaging Unit is locked in
place). Turn the printer off, then on.
 Remove and re-install the Main Charge Grid. Turn the printer off, then on.
 Remove and re-install the Transfer Kit. Turn the printer off, then on.
 Remove and re-install each of the Toner Cartridges. Turn the printer off, then on.
Error 20  Replace the Main Charge Grid. Turn the printer off, then on.
 Replace the Imaging Unit (make sure that Imaging Unit is locked in place). Turn the
printer off, then on.
 Replace the Transfer Kit. Turn the printer off, then on.
 Replace the Toner Cartridges.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Remove and re-install the Imaging Unit (make sure that Imaging Unit is locked in
place). Turn the printer off, then on.
 Replace the Imaging Unit (make sure that Imaging Unit is locked in place). Turn the
Error 21, 22, 30, and 32 printer off, then on.
 If a problem persists for Error 30, clean the sensor. See Cleaning Phaser 750
Printers.

 Check for jammed paper throughout the paper path (especially in paper feeder).
Error 33  Remove and re-install the paper feeder and Transfer Kit.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Check for jammed paper in the Fuser. Re-install the Fuser. Turn the printer off, then
on.
 Make sure that you have the correct Fuser for your local printer power supply:
Error 40, 41, 42, and 43 110-Volt Fuser Part Number 016-1839-00
220-Volt Fuser Part Number 016-1840-00
 Replace the Fuser.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Turn the printer off, then on.


Error 50, 51

 Remove the Duplex Unit (if installed).


 Check for paper under the Upper Tray.
Error 52
 Turn power off, then on.

 Open left door and remove any jammed media.


Error 53  Tun the printer off, then on.

 Remove the media from the Multi-Purpose Tray. Turn the printer off, then on.
Error 60  Reinstall the media. Make sure you do not overfill the tray.

Error 61  Remove and re-install each Toner Cartridge. Turn the printer off, then on.
 Replace each Toner Cartridge.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Check for jammed paper throughout the paper path (especially in the paper feeder
and Fuser).
 Remove and re-install the Fuser. Turn the printer off, then on.
Error 62
 Slide out and re-insert the paper feeder. Turn the printer off, then on.
 Replace the Fuser.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Remove and re-install the Imaging Unit. Turn the printer off, then on.
Error 63  Replace the Imaging Unit.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Turn the printer off, then on.


Error 70, 71, and 72

 Remove and re-install the Imaging Unit. Turn the printer off, then on.
Error 73  Replace the Imaging Unit.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Remove and re-install the Fuser. Turn the printer off, then on.
Error 74  Replace the Fuser. Turn the printer off, then on.

 Make sure that all four toner cartridges are installed in the printer.
Error
80, 81, 82,83, and 84
 Turn the printer off, then on.

Error 01p through  Make sure that installed memory DIMM(s) are compatible with printer's image
processor board and that they are installed in the proper slot(s).
